Our Client is seeking a Program Assistant to provide service in Baltimore, MD. HOURS
  • All Shifts availability!
!
SUMMARY OF CLIENT'S DESCRIPTION OF THIS OPPORTUNITY
  • Assures that Daily/Weekly/Monthly schedule of chores are completed by residents in a satisfactory and timely manner.
  • Assures that bathrooms have sufficient personal supplies on a daily basis.
  • Ensures responsibility for the safety of the shelter on a daily basis and respond appropriately to emergencies.
  • Assumes responsibility for observing when maintenance supplies need re-ordering and informs Sr. Shift Supervisor accordingly.
  • Ensures a peaceful and respectful atmosphere throughout the program.
  • Completes Resident behavior/incident reports when necessary
  • All shift staff are required to be awake and alert during their duty hours.
  • During each shift, Program Assistant staff shall patrol the facility to ensure the safety of the facility and its inhabitants.
  • Other duties as assigned, within the scope of the position.
CLIENT'S REQUIR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E
  • Minimum of a High School Diploma or its equivalent
  • Background check
  • Ability to lift up to 50 pounds
  • Minimum of six (6) months in the human service or customer service field
  • Experience with homeless population
